About the Artwork:

“This piece represents our constant search for knowledge and understanding. I tried to represent concepts of direct objectivity such as mathematics and geometric configurations while maintaining an overall feeling that hopefully raises question and curiosities to those who view it. At the center is the name Albireo, which is a binary star system often considered one of the most beautiful stars in the sky. When viewed with the naked eye, it appears as a single star. However, when viewed with a telescope it shows its true shape as a binary system. It is surrounded by Altair, Vega, and Deneb which make up the Summer Triangle and consistent with the patterns surrounding it. The up close view of the honey bee and flower lend themselves as a reminder that soon you should stop and take some time to view the beauty of small life around you.” – DantesDots

About the Artist:

(Artist Bio)

My name is Henry Dante and I am a 23 year old stippling artist from St Paul, Minnesota currently residing in Minneapolis. I have been drawing my entire life, but have been pursuing stippling as my primary medium for about 3 years. I chose this style since attention to small scale detail has always been a very important part of my artwork. The use of incredibly small dots and precise lines creates a nice dichotomy between the physical artwork and many of the themes represented. Most of my work deals directly with the massive contrast in existence throughout this Universe, as well as trying to answer the unanswerable question of what it means to be Human, and a sentient being on this planet. Through sampling works of Renaissance art, scientific concepts, abstract ideology, and the psychedelic experience I hope to create surrealistic, but understandable collages that can hopefully help you reconnect with the natural curiosity for the Earth and the Cosmos that we seem to have forgotten about in modern times.

I have also been pursuing tattooing as a career for some time now, and apprenticed for a time out of the country at Lone Wolf Studio in Bangkok, Thailand. I hope to translate the many things taught to me by my mentor, as well as my passion for art into permanent work someone can always carry with them back home in Minnesota.
